The deadline pressure is what makes this trade so unforgiving of a missed call. A buyer who has just had an offer accepted is often working inside a short cooling-off or finance window, sometimes only a few days, and they need an inspection locked in fast. They will not wait around for a callback that evening, because they cannot afford to. They keep dialling until an inspector answers and confirms a time. On top of that, many enquiries come through real estate agents and conveyancers who refer the same inspectors again and again, so missing their call does not just cost you one job, it can quietly cost you a whole referral relationship. In a business this time-sensitive, being reachable is not a nice extra, it is the difference between a steady stream of bookings and watching them go to a competitor.
